6. Explanation of Functions and Precautions
6-1. Input Voltage
Input voltage range is single phase 85-265VAC(47-63Hz). Take care not to apply input voltage which is
out specified range nor should a DC input voltage be applied as this would result into power supply
damage.
For cases where conformance to various safeties required, described as 100-240VAC (50-60Hz)
6-2. Output Voltage Range
Output voltage can be adjusted within the range below by connecting fixed and variable resistors. However,
take care not to exceed the output voltage range shown below because OVP function will activate.
Output Voltage Adjustment Range :+/-20% of the typical voltage rating
When increasing output voltage, reduce output current so as not to exceed maximum output power.
Even if the output voltage is adjusted using external circuit shown in Fig. 6-1, remote sensing can be done. For
details on Remote Sensing function, refer to “6-7. Remote Sensing”.
●Output Voltage Adjustment using Fixed and Variable Resistors
External resistor (R2) and variable resistor (VR) values, as well as, circuit connection is shown below.
For this case, remote programming of the output voltage can be done through the remote programming
resistor VR.
Be sure to connect the remote programming resistor between +S and +V terminals.
Table 6-1 External Resistor and Variable Resistor Value (For +/-20% Output Adjustment)
External Resistor (R2) : Tolerance +/-5% or less
Variable Resistor (VR) : Total Tolerance +/-20% or less End Resistance 1% or less

6-3. Inrush Current
Input surge current changes with the thermal fuse resistor (TFR1) value and external boost voltage bulk
capacitance value (C10).
It is recommended that verification should be done through actual evaluation.
The inrush current value indicated in the specification is measured under 25℃ using basic connection.
Inrush current increases after recovery from short interruptions.
Please be careful in the selection of an input switch, an external fuse, etc.
